Job SummaryThe majority of the graduate teaching assistants' primary duties are in support of instruction including but not limited to the responsibilities below:

Serve as a primary or secondary teaching instructor in a class or laboratoryAssist a faculty member with teaching-related tasksGrade student assignments which require knowledge of subjects taught in a class or laboratoryMeet with and/or tutor students, hold office hours, prepare instructional materials, and assist during class and/or lab.For this position, Teaching Assistants typically will teach two sections of GEO 102 - Planet Earth. You must be eligible for employment in the United States and at Illinois State University and/or for the number of hours required for the position.

Illinois State University student employees are restricted to no more than 28 hours per week of on-campus employment for all positions held. International students are restricted by their visa status to no more than 20 hours per week of on-campus employment when the university is in session but may work up to 28 hours per week when the university is not in session.
